OpenVPN – это свободное программное обеспечение, которое обеспечивает защищенное соединение посредством виртуальной частной сети (VPN). Этот протокол широко используется для обеспечения безопасности в Интернете, позволяя пользователям безопасно передавать данные через общедоступные или ненадежные сети.
Для обеспечения максимального уровня безопасности в OpenVPN необходимо правильно настроить его конфигурацию. В этом контексте скрипты безопасности OpenVPN играют важную роль. Они позволяют определить и применить различные правила и ограничения в целях защиты сети и улучшения безопасности данных.
OpenVPN-скрипт для конфигурации безопасности является набором инструкций и параметров, которые определяют процессы шифрования, аутентификации и авторизации, использование сертификатов и другие аспекты безопасности OpenVPN. Он позволяет настроить параметры, такие как алгоритмы шифрования, ключи и сертификаты, а также правила фильтрации трафика.
Использование OpenVPN-скрипта для конфигурации безопасности позволяет создать надежное и защищенное соединение, обеспечивающее конфиденциальность, целостность и доступность данных. Скрипт позволяет дополнительно усилить безопасность сети и защитить данные от несанкционированного доступа или взлома.
В конечном итоге, использование OpenVPN-скрипта для конфигурации безопасности является важным шагом для создания безопасного и защищенного соединения в сети. Он позволяет пользователю получить полный контроль над безопасностью своих данных и создать надежный туннель для передачи информации через открытые сети или незащищенные соединения.
В следующей статье мы более подробно рассмотрим различные аспекты использования OpenVPN-скрипта для конфигурации безопасности и как он может помочь в обеспечении безопасности сети и защите данных.
- Как настроить безопасность конфигурации скрипта OpenVPN
- Установка и настройка скрипта OpenVPN
- Проверка и обновление скрипта OpenVPN
- Защита конфигурационных файлов в OpenVPN
- Использование шифрования и сертификатов для обеспечения безопасности
- Ограничение доступа к скрипту OpenVPN
- Механизмы мониторинга и обнаружения угроз в OpenVPN
Как настроить безопасность конфигурации скрипта OpenVPN
Во-первых, важно выбрать надежные алгоритмы шифрования для вашего скрипта OpenVPN. Рекомендуется использовать сильные алгоритмы шифрования, такие как AES-256, совместимые с вашими клиентскими устройствами. Защита трафика посредством сильного шифрования поможет предотвратить возможные атаки и проникновения в вашу VPN-сеть.
Во-вторых, необходимо настроить аутентификацию для подключения к вашей VPN-сети. Один из наиболее безопасных способов это сделать – использовать протокол аутентификации с открытым ключом (PKI). PKI обеспечивает аутентификацию на основе созданных и подтвержденных сертификатов, что делает взлом вашей VPN-сети практически невозможным.
Кроме того, рекомендуется использовать фильтрацию межсетевого экрана (Firewall) для разрешения доступа только к необходимым портам и IP-адресам. Используйте тщательные правила фильтрации для предотвращения несанкционированного доступа и обеспечения безопасности вашей VPN-сети.
Наконец, регулярно обновляйте и проверяйте свою конфигурацию OpenVPN на предмет возможных уязвимостей. Следуйте рекомендациям безопасности и инструкциям производителя, чтобы быть уверенным в надежности вашей VPN-сети. Защита вашего скрипта OpenVPN является важным аспектом обеспечения безопасности вашей VPN-сети, и эти меры помогут вам достичь этой цели.
Установка и настройка скрипта OpenVPN
Первым шагом является установка OpenVPN на сервер. Для этого мы можем использовать пакетный менеджер вашей операционной системы. Например, на Ubuntu или Debian вы можете выполнить следующую команду в терминале:
sudo apt-get install openvpn
После установки OpenVPN на сервере, мы можем начать настраивать скрипт. Сначала создадим директорию для хранения конфигурационных файлов OpenVPN:
sudo mkdir /etc/openvpn
Затем скопируем файлы конфигурации по умолчанию в только что созданную директорию:
sudo cp /usr/share/doc/openvpn/examples/sample-config-files/server.conf.gz /etc/openvpn/
sudo gzip -d /etc/openvpn/server.conf.gz
Теперь мы можем начать настраивать конфигурационный файл OpenVPN. Откройте файл сервера с помощью любого текстового редактора:
sudo nano /etc/openvpn/server.conf
Внутри файла вы найдете множество настроек, которые вы можете изменить в соответствии со своими потребностями. Например, вы можете указать порт, на котором будет работать сервер OpenVPN, а также настроить соединения для работы по протоколу TCP или UDP.
Когда вы закончите настройку конфигурационного файла, сохраните его и закройте текстовый редактор. Теперь мы должны создать клиентский сертификат для каждого пользователя, который будет подключаться к серверу OpenVPN. Для этого мы можем использовать утилиту EasyRSA:
sudo apt-get install easy-rsa
После установки EasyRSA, перейдите в директорию EasyRSA:
cd /usr/share/easy-rsa
Теперь создайте директорию, в которой будут храниться ключи и сертификаты:
sudo mkdir keys
Затем инициализируйте PKI (Public Key Infrastructure) с помощью следующей команды:
sudo ./easyrsa init-pki
Теперь, когда PKI инициализирована, мы можем создать корневой сертификат и ключ:
sudo ./easyrsa build-ca
Следуйте инструкциям, чтобы создать сертификаты и ключи для каждого клиента. Не забудьте указать уникальные идентификаторы для каждого клиента.
Когда вы закончите создание сертификатов и ключей, скопируйте их в директорию OpenVPN:
sudo cp /usr/share/easy-rsa/pki/ca.crt /etc/openvpn/
sudo cp /usr/share/easy-rsa/pki/issued/* /etc/openvpn/
sudo cp /usr/share/easy-rsa/pki/private/* /etc/openvpn/
Теперь все готово для запуска OpenVPN сервера и подключения клиентов. Не забудьте открыть порт, указанный в конфигурационном файле, в настройках брандмауэра вашего сервера.
Теперь, когда вы знаете, как установить и настроить скрипт OpenVPN, вы можете создать защищенное соединение между различными узлами сети и обеспечить безопасность своих данных.
Проверка и обновление скрипта OpenVPN
Однако, как и любое программное обеспечение, скрипт OpenVPN требует регулярной проверки и обновления. Это необходимо для исправления ошибок безопасности, улучшения производительности и добавления новых функций. Если вы не обновляете свою установку OpenVPN, ваше соединение может оказаться уязвимым для различных атак и утечки данных.
Проверка и обновление скрипта OpenVPN не сложно, если вы знаете, как это делать. Сначала вам нужно проверить текущую версию OpenVPN, установленную на вашем сервере или устройстве. Эту информацию можно найти в документации OpenVPN или с помощью команды в терминале. Если у вас установлена устаревшая версия, вам следует обновить ее до последней доступной.
При обновлении OpenVPN рекомендуется использовать официальные источники, такие как официальный сайт или репозиторий дистрибутива. Такой подход гарантирует, что вы получите надежную и безопасную версию скрипта. При обновлении также рекомендуется следовать инструкциям, предоставленным разработчиками OpenVPN, чтобы избежать проблем и ошибок в процессе обновления.
Помните, что регулярная проверка и обновление скрипта OpenVPN являются важными шагами для обеспечения безопасности вашего интернет-соединения. Это поможет вам защитить свои данные и личную информацию от возможных угроз, а также повысит производительность вашей VPN-сети. Не забывайте следовать рекомендациям и инструкциям, предоставленным разработчиками, чтобы обновление прошло гладко и безопасно.
Защита конфигурационных файлов в OpenVPN
Одна из мер безопасности, которую следует применять при работе с конфигурационными файлами OpenVPN, – это ограниченные права доступа к ним. Рекомендуется предоставлять доступ только пользователям, которым это необходимо, и установить соответствующие ограничения на файловую систему и доступ к директории с конфигурационными файлами.
Кроме того, рекомендуется использовать сильные пароли для аутентификации при подключении к VPN-серверу. Это помогает предотвратить несанкционированный доступ к конфигурационным файлам и защищает вашу VPN-сеть от возможных атак.
Один из способов защитить конфигурационные файлы OpenVPN – это использование шифрования данных. OpenVPN поддерживает различные методы шифрования, такие как AES и RSA, которые позволяют зашифровывать конфигурационные файлы и предотвращать их несанкционированный доступ или изменение. Это обеспечивает дополнительный уровень безопасности для вашей VPN-сети.
Кроме того, рекомендуется периодически обновлять и проверять конфигурационные файлы OpenVPN. Время от времени проверяйте их на наличие несанкционированных изменений или подозрительной активности. Если вы обнаружите какие-либо проблемы или нарушения безопасности, немедленно примите меры для их устранения.
Использование шифрования и сертификатов для обеспечения безопасности
Шифрование — это процесс преобразования данных в зашифрованный вид, который может быть прочитан только с помощью соответствующего ключа. При передаче данных через открытые сети, такие как интернет, шифрование предотвращает их перехват и чтение третьими лицами. Использование шифрования при работе с OpenVPN позволяет обеспечить конфиденциальность передаваемых данных и предотвратить их несанкционированный доступ.
Однако шифрование одного лишь недостаточно для полной защиты информации. Для обеспечения идентификации и проверки подлинности участников сетевого соединения необходимо использовать сертификаты. Сертификат — это цифровой документ, выпускаемый удостоверяющим центром, подтверждающий подлинность идентификационных данных соединения.
В контексте OpenVPN сертификаты используются для проверки подлинности клиентов и серверов перед установкой безопасного соединения. Клиенты и серверы предоставляют свои сертификаты друг другу, и только если они могут подтвердить легитимность другого участника, соединение будет установлено. Это обеспечивает доверенность и безопасность соединения.
- Важно отметить, что использование шифрования и сертификатов требует специальной настройки и конфигурации. Необходимо создавать и поддерживать соответствующие сертификаты, а также выбирать подходящие алгоритмы шифрования.
- Также следует помнить, что использование шифрования может замедлить скорость передачи данных из-за дополнительной нагрузки на процессоры и сетевое оборудование.
В целом, использование шифрования и сертификатов является важным аспектом обеспечения безопасности в сети. Они позволяют защитить данные от несанкционированного доступа и обеспечить доверенность участников соединения. Однако, для достижения максимальной эффективности необходимо правильно настроить и поддерживать шифрование и сертификаты.
Ограничение доступа к скрипту OpenVPN
Для ограничения доступа к скриптам OpenVPN можно воспользоваться различными механизмами безопасности. Один из них — использование прав доступа к файлам и директориям. Определенные скрипты могут быть доступны только для чтения, а другие могут быть доступны только для выполнения определенного пользователем.
Другой способ ограничить доступ к скриптам — использование механизмов аутентификации и авторизации. OpenVPN поддерживает различные методы аутентификации, такие как использование паролей, сертификатов, токенов и других идентификаторов. При использовании этих методов аутентификации, можно настроить права доступа к скриптам в зависимости от уровня аутентификации каждого пользователя.
Механизмы мониторинга и обнаружения угроз в OpenVPN
Существует несколько важных механизмов, которые можно использовать для мониторинга и обнаружения угроз в OpenVPN. Один из них — использование системы журналирования (logging), которая позволяет записывать и анализировать события, происходящие в VPN соединении. Это позволяет операторам VPN отслеживать и реагировать на потенциальные атаки и нарушения безопасности.
Другой важный механизм — внедрение систем обнаружения вторжений (IDS) и систем предотвращения вторжений (IPS) в инфраструктуру OpenVPN. Эти системы позволяют идентифицировать и блокировать попытки несанкционированного доступа к VPN соединению или к сетевым ресурсам, доступным через VPN.
Дополнительным механизмом мониторинга и обнаружения угроз является анализ трафика, который проходит через VPN соединение. Это позволяет выявить необычный или подозрительный трафик, который может указывать на наличие атаки или нарушения безопасности в сети.
Все эти механизмы мониторинга и обнаружения угроз совместно помогают повысить безопасность OpenVPN и обеспечить защиту информации от возможных угроз. Однако, важно помнить, что эффективность этих механизмов зависит от их правильной настройки и интеграции в инфраструктуру VPN соединения.